History of Coffee Roasting
Coffee is a popular beverage that has been enjoyed for centuries. Coffee roasting is the process of heating coffee beans to bring out their aroma and flavour. Coffee roasting has a long history that dates back to the 13th century when coffee was discovered in Ethiopia. The popularity of coffee spread to Europe, and coffee roasting became a popular artisanal craft.
Importance of Quality Coffee Beans
The quality of coffee beans plays a crucial role in the final taste of coffee. High-quality coffee beans are sourced from the best coffee-growing regions around the world, such as South and Central America, Africa, and Asia. The flavour and aroma of coffee are affected by the altitude, soil, and climate of the region where the coffee beans are grown.
Different Types of Coffee Roasts
Coffee beans can be roasted to different degrees to create different types of coffee roasts. Light roast coffee has a mild flavour and a light brown colour. Medium roast coffee has a stronger flavour and a medium brown colour. Dark roast coffee has a bold flavour and a dark brown colour.
Process of Coffee Roasting
Coffee roasting involves heating coffee beans in a roaster until they reach the desired level of roast. The roasting process can take anywhere from a few minutes to over an hour depending on the level of roast. During the roasting process, coffee beans give off moisture and carbon dioxide, which creates a cracking sound.
Factors That Affect the Flavor of Coffee
Several factors can affect the flavour of coffee, including the type of coffee beans, the roast level, the water temperature, and the brewing method. The water temperature and the brewing method are crucial to bringing out the full flavour of the coffee beans.
Sustainability and Ethical Sourcing
Sustainability and ethical sourcing are important factors to consider when buying coffee. Many coffee roasters source their beans from sustainable and fair trade sources, which ensures that the farmers receive a fair price for their hard work.
Artisanal vs. Commercial Coffee Roasters
Artisanal coffee roasters are small-batch roasters that focus on quality and flavour. They use traditional roasting methods and source their beans from sustainable and ethical sources. Commercial coffee roasters, on the other hand, focus on mass production and consistency. They use industrial roasting methods and source their beans from a variety of sources.
Popular Coffee Roasts and Blends
Some popular coffee roasts and blends include Colombian Supremo, Ethiopian Yirgacheffe, and Sumatra Mandheling. These coffees are known for their unique flavour profiles and are enjoyed by coffee lovers around the world.
Advantages of Buying from Local Coffee Roasters
Buying from local coffee roasters has several advantages, including the freshest coffee possible, supporting local businesses, and unique blends that cannot be found in chain stores. Local coffee roasters take pride in their craft and are passionate about creating the best coffee possible.
Tips for Brewing the Perfect Cup of Coffee at Home
To brew the perfect cup of coffee at home, start with high-quality beans and grind them just before brewing. Use filtered water and brew at the correct temperature and time for the roast level of the coffee. Experiment with different brewing methods to find the one that suits your taste preferences.
